Best Time to Visit Kashmir Great Lakes Trek for Scenic Himalayan Views

The Kashmir Great Lakes Trek is often called one of the most beautiful treks in India. Surrounded by snow-covered peaks, colourful meadows, crystal-clear alpine lakes, and breathtaking Himalayan landscapes, this trek offers an unforgettable experience for every nature lover and adventure enthusiast. However, choosing the right season is important to enjoy the scenic beauty of this Himalayan paradise fully.

If you are planning this dream trek, understanding the best time to visit Kashmir Great Lakes Trek can help you witness the region at its absolute best.

Ideal Season for Kashmir Great Lakes Trek  

The best time to do the Kashmir Great Lakes Trek is from July to September. During these months, the snow begins to melt, the valleys turn lush green, and the famous alpine lakes shine with crystal-clear blue waters. The weather also becomes pleasant, making trekking more comfortable and enjoyable.

Each month during the trekking season offers a unique experience and scenic charm.

Kashmir Great Lakes Trek in July  

July marks the beginning of the trekking season. The snow from winter starts melting, revealing vast green meadows filled with blooming wildflowers. The mountains still hold patches of fresh snow, creating a magical contrast against the greenery.

During this time, trekkers can enjoy cool temperatures and fresh mountain air. The lakes such as Vishansar, Krishansar, and Gadsar begin to sparkle under the bright sunlight, offering postcard-like views.

Kashmir Great Lakes Trek in August  

August is considered the peak season for the Kashmir Great Lakes Trek. The entire region transforms into a vibrant paradise with lush grasslands, colourful flowers, and clear skies. The trekking trails become more accessible, and the weather remains stable most of the time.

This month offers the best scenic Himalayan views because the lakes appear in their brightest shades of blue and green. The famous meadows of Nichnai, Satsar, and Gangbal become incredibly photogenic during August.

Kashmir Great Lakes Trek in September  

September brings a different charm to the Himalayas. The monsoon effect reduces, skies become clearer, and the crowds begin to decrease. The green meadows slowly turn golden, creating stunning autumn-like landscapes.

The weather becomes slightly colder, especially during nights, but the scenic beauty remains breathtaking. The reflection of surrounding mountains in the calm lakes looks extraordinary during this period.

Weather During the Trek  

The weather on the Kashmir Great Lakes Trek remains cool and pleasant during the trekking season. Daytime temperatures usually range between 15°C to 20°C, while night-time temperatures can drop to around 5°C or lower at higher campsites.

Trekkers should always carry proper warm clothing, rain protection, and trekking essentials because mountain weather can change quickly.

Scenic Highlights of the Trek  

One of the biggest reasons trekkers choose this route is the incredible variety of landscapes. Throughout the trek, you will witness:

Stunning alpine lakes like Vishansar, Krishansar, Gadsar, Satsar, Gangbal, and Nundkol

Vast flower-filled meadows

Snow-capped Himalayan peaks

Flowing streams and waterfalls

Dense pine forests and high mountain passes

Every day on the trek presents a completely different landscape, making it one of the most scenic Himalayan treks in India.

FAQs  

1. What is the best month for Kashmir Great Lakes Trek?  

August is considered the best month for the Kashmir Great Lakes Trek due to clear weather, lush green meadows, and crystal-clear alpine lake views.

2. Is Kashmir Great Lakes Trek suitable for beginners?  

Yes, beginners with good fitness levels can do the trek. Proper preparation and acclimatisation are important for a comfortable trekking experience.

3. How difficult is the Kashmir Great Lakes Trek?  

The trek is considered moderate to difficult because of long trekking distances, high-altitude passes, and changing mountain weather.

4. What are the famous lakes covered in the trek?  

The trek includes beautiful alpine lakes such as Vishansar Lake, Krishansar Lake, Gadsar Lake, Satsar Lakes, Gangbal Lake, and Nundkol Lake.

5. What should I pack for Kashmir Great Lakes Trek?  

You should carry warm clothes, trekking shoes, rain gear, sunscreen, water bottles, basic medicines, and essential trekking equipment for a safe journey.
